Peru Unites with Passion: Exciting Partnership Unveiled at Hornbill Festival Roundtable
Ambassador Javier Manuel Paulinich Velarde of Peru extended a partnership invitation to the Naga people during a roundtable discussion held at the Hornbill Festival on Monday. The event, which took place at the Kisama bamboo hall in Nagaland, was attended by representatives from various partner countries and states. Ambassador Velarde emphasized the importance of celebrating shared cultural and traditional ties, advocating for ongoing collaboration and appreciation of indigenous wisdom between Peru and the Nagas.
Abu Metha, Chairman of the Investment and Development Authority of Nagaland (IDAN) and advisor to the Nagaland Chief Minister, presided over the discussion. He highlighted the roundtable as a crucial platform for building partnerships and networks. Metha encouraged participants to delve into Nagaland’s economic potential, all while acknowledging the Hornbill Festival’s cultural importance. He also acknowledged the significant presence and support of the delegation from Sikkim, expressing gratitude for their participation.
This outreach and call for collaboration reflect a broader effort to strengthen cultural and economic bonds, spotlighting the Hornbill Festival as a vibrant bridge between international partners and the distinct traditions of Nagaland.
